More about the saree:
- Maheshwari sarees, originating in the 18th century under the patronage of Queen Ahilyabai Holkar in Maheshwar, Madhya Pradesh, are renowned for their lightweight silk-cotton weave, reversible zari borders, and timeless geometric and floral motifs that reflect both royal elegance and enduring handloom heritage

Care information
Dry clean only. To protect the delicate threads of the sari, please avoid any pressure on the tips- avoid brush cleaning, or wringing. Iron on medium heat or spread a towel on top of the saree during ironing. Steam iron is recommended. It is ideal to dry clean stained silk sarees immediately. Unfold and change the fold of the silk sarees from time to time. This will help avoid tears and damage along the creases. Store your silk sarees by wrapping them in soft muslin clothes or fabric saree
